Vacuum Valve Market is anticipated to expand from $2.9 billion in 2024 to $5.2 billion by 2034, growing at a CAGR of approximately 6%.
The vacuum valve market encompasses the industry dedicated to manufacturing and supplying valves designed to control and regulate vacuum pressure in various applications. These valves are pivotal in sectors such as semiconductor manufacturing, aerospace, and pharmaceuticals, where precise vacuum control is essential. The market includes a variety of valve types, such as gate, angle, and butterfly valves, each tailored for specific industrial needs, contributing to advancements in technology and efficiency across critical industries.

In 2024, the market exhibited a robust volume of 320 million units, with expectations to ascend to 510 million units till 2028. Within this dynamic market, the semiconductor manufacturing segment dominates with a commanding 45% share, followed by the industrial vacuum applications at 30%, and the research and development sector at 25%. The semiconductor segment’s dominance is attributed to the burgeoning demand for advanced electronic devices and the miniaturization of components, which necessitate precise vacuum technologies. Leading entities in the Vacuum Valve Market include VAT Group AG, Pfeiffer Vacuum Technology AG, and MKS Instruments, Inc., each exerting substantial influence through strategic innovations and partnerships.

Recent Developments
The vacuum valve market is witnessing a dynamic shift, with pricing influenced by technological advancements and material costs. Prices range from $100 to $500 per valve, contingent upon specifications and applications. The demand is driven by the semiconductor and pharmaceutical industries, which require precise and efficient vacuum solutions. North America and Asia-Pacific are leading in consumption, with a notable emphasis on high-performance valves.
Recent innovations in vacuum technology, such as smart valves with IoT capabilities, are reshaping market expectations. Companies like VAT Group AG are pioneering these advancements, offering enhanced control and monitoring features. This innovation is crucial as industries move towards automation and smart manufacturing. Furthermore, sustainability trends are affecting market dynamics, with a push for eco-friendly materials and energy-efficient designs.
Regulatory frameworks, particularly in Europe, are becoming more stringent, demanding compliance with environmental standards. This affects production costs and pricing strategies, as manufacturers strive to meet these requirements. The market is also impacted by supply chain disruptions, exacerbated by geopolitical tensions, which influence raw material availability and pricing. Consequently, companies are exploring local sourcing and vertical integration to mitigate risks and stabilize supply chains.

Market Restraints and Challenges
The vacuum valve market is currently navigating several significant restraints and challenges. A primary concern is the high cost of manufacturing advanced vacuum valves, which can deter smaller companies from entering the market. These costs also impact the pricing strategies, making it difficult to penetrate price-sensitive regions. Additionally, there is a shortage of skilled professionals who can effectively operate and maintain these sophisticated systems, leading to operational inefficiencies. The rapid pace of technological advancements creates a further challenge, as companies must continuously innovate to remain competitive, which can strain resources and budgets. Furthermore, the vacuum valve market is heavily influenced by fluctuations in raw material prices, which can disrupt supply chains and affect profitability. Lastly, stringent regulatory requirements across various regions necessitate rigorous compliance measures, adding to the operational burden and potentially delaying product launches. These factors collectively present significant hurdles to the growth and expansion of the vacuum valve market.
